The busch diamond dental bur medium grit 369 050 HP Diamond is a precision-engineered rotary instrument designed for reliable performance in demanding dental procedures. Manufactured by Busch & Co. GmbH, this bur features a bud round geometry with medium grit diamond coating, making it well suited for controlled material removal and refined shaping across a range of clinical applications.
Product Specifications
- Shape: Bud Round
- Grit: Medium
- ISO Classification: 806 104 263 524 050
- Pack Size: Pack of 1
Applications
The busch diamond dental bur medium grit is indicated for Crown and Bridge Technology, where precise preparation geometry and consistent cutting performance are essential. The medium grit formulation balances efficient stock removal with a smooth working action, supporting accurate preparation margins and surface quality throughout the procedure.
